But to the point by watford jim, the only way to prevent a member from posting in a thread, whether you choose to view his post or not, is to have that member placed in a group that has no posting rights - or be yourself able to start a thread in a section that restricts followup postings by sub-human members - such as news.

The forum is as open as we can make it, while keeping in the spirit of the forum. The only place you have some control on who can post is in the social groups.

Quick Links > Social Groups.
